Abstract

The current commodity boom is depleting the ore bodies at a rate not seen in the past. As the existing ore bodies get depleted, only the more inferior bodies are left for exploitation. This places an emphasis on beneficiation to upgrade the lower grade ore to high-grade feedstock for downstream processes. This paper discusses the role of dense medium separation in this quest for high-grade feedstock for the future. It covers the production and utilization of ferrosilicon and gives a future perspective of the technology. It concludes about the way ahead and the challenges facing the processing fraternity and mining industry.
